Relevant Tarot Cards
Ace of Cups
This card reflects the emotional opening and fresh feelings present in the connection. It suggests that there is genuine potential for heartfelt renewal, but the shape of that potential depends on how both people nurture this emerging bond.
Seven of Pentacles
This card teaches patience, careful evaluation, and long-term thinking in love. It indicates that the spiritual lesson here is to observe how effort, consistency, and mutual investment reveal whether this connection can grow into something lasting.
The High Priestess
This card points to strong intuition and unseen spiritual currents beneath the relationship. It suggests that your inner knowing and subtle signs are quietly guiding you to understand the deeper purpose and potential of this connection.
